Abstract
Learning technologies offer opportunities for users to enhance and to personalize self-regulated learning activities. In this paper, we present the results of a laboratory study that covers the user evaluation of the AFEL Didactalia app, which analyzes everyday learning activities of
learners, extracts learning scopes and trajectories, and provides personalized recommendations of learning resources as well as an interactive visualization of learning activities. Participants of the study (N=76) engaged with the tool after first completing an assigned learning task related to geography or history using learning materials from the Didactalia platform for approximately 30
minutes and afterwards freely exploring the platform for 30-45 minutes. The related behavior
data was tracked and analyzed by the AFEL learning tool. After completing the two tasks, participants received an introduction to the tool and explored them as well. The results suggest a satisfactory experience with the tool and provide insights on the potential benefits, as well as
aspects to be improved for further development. We discuss our findings and the next steps of the investigation in detail
